Based upon caliper measurements I went looking for a 63mm 14fl (flute) cup wrench yesterday.
I came across an old thread from @The Critic in '11:
Assenmacher used to make one as model 5063. Per Assenmacher they've since discontinued this wrench and claim the replacement is the JAS6514 which, by their own specs, is a 65mm 14fl wrench.
This is both per Assenmacher via email and if you search 5063 on their site it redirects you to the JAS6514.
I replied asking how 63mm is 65mm, but no response yet. Does anyone have experience with the JAS6514? Can it warp space/time reality to make 65mm act like 63mm?
Wondering what The Critic settled on?
